Loss of the Leak Detection Loop on the Engine 2 Pylon
1. Possible Causes
_______________
-BMC-2 (1HA2)
-SNSG ELEM-OVHT, ENG 2 PYLON (1HF2)
-wiring
2. Job Set-up Information
______________________
A. Referenced Information
-------------------------------------------------------------------------------REFERENCE DESIGNATION
-------------------------------------------------------------------------------
AMM 36-11-00-740-001 BITE Test of the BMC 1(2)
AMM 36-11-34-000-001 Removal of the BMC (1HA1, 1HA2)
AMM 36-11-34-400-001 Installation of the BMC (1HA1, 1HA2)
AMM 36-22-15-000-001 Removal of the Pylon Overheat Sensing Element (1HF1,
1HF2) AMM 36-22-15-400-001 Installation of the Pylon Overheat Sensing Element (1HF1, 1HF2) ASM 36-22/01
3. Fault Confirmation
__________________
A. Test
(1) Do the BITE test of the BMC2 (Ref. AMM TASK 36-11-00-740-001).
4. Fault Isolation
_______________
A. If the test gives the maintenance message:
ENG2 PYLON LOOP INOP:
-remove the BMC-2 (1HA2) (Ref. AMM TASK 36-11-34-000-001)
-do a check of the engine 2 pylon loop from pin AA/5B of the BMC2 to pin AA/6B of the BMC2 (Ref. ASM 36-22/01).
NOTE : This procedure is related to the loss of the engine 2 pylon-loop
____ detection signal or to incorrect continuity of the loop. The resistance of the loop must be less than 10 ohms at ambient temperature. The BMC gives the maintenance message when the resistance of the loop is more than 75 ohms (discontinuity). There is continuity when the resistance of the loop is less than 75 ohms.
1
-EFF : ALL
-∞∞36-22-00∞∞∞∞∞∞∞∞∞∞Page 228
--Feb 01/03R ---CES -
(1)
If there is continuity:
-replace the BMC-2 (1HA2) (Ref. AMM TASK 36-11-34-400-001).
(a) If the fault continues and the resistance of the loop is between 10 ohms and 75 ohms:
-do a check and clean all the connections (Ref. ASM 36-22/01) to remove contamination and decrease the resistance of the loop.
(2)
If there is no continuity:
-do a check of the wiring from pin AA/5B of the BMC2 to the cable (2HF2) and from pin AA/6B of the BMC2 to the cable (3HF2) (Ref. ASM 36-22/01).
(a)
If there is no continuity:
-repair the wiring from pin AA/5B of the BMC2 to the cable (2HF2) and from pin AA/6B of the BMC2 to the cable (3HF2)
-install the BMC-2 (1HA2) (Ref. AMM TASK 36-11-34-400-001).
(b)
If there is continuity:
-do a check of the sensing element (1HF2).
1 If there is no continuity:
_
-replace the SNSG ELEM-OVHT, ENG 2 PYLON (1HF2) (Ref. AMM TASK 36-22-15-000-001) and (Ref. AMM TASK 36-22-15-400-001).
-install the BMC-2 (1HA2) (Ref. AMM TASK 36-11-34-400-001).
2 If there is continuity:
_
-
do a check and repair the wiring from the connector AA/5B to the sensing element (3HF2) (Ref. ASM 36-22/01)
-
do a check and repair the wiring from the sensing element (2HF2) to the connector AA6B (Ref. ASM 36-22/01)
-install the BMC-2 (1HA2) (Ref. AMM TASK 36-11-34-400-001).
B. Do the test given in para. 3.
